Y is inversely proportional to the cube of x. If Y = 3 when x = 2, find Y, when x is 3. Write a proportion. Solve for y. Show wo
Wittaler [7]
<span>"Y is inversely proportional to the cube of x" translates to Y = kx</span>³ where k is unknown constant. We need to solve for k.

So we have Y = 3 and x = 2. Plug in and we get 3 = k2³ = 8k

So k = 3/8

Now we can solve for Y when x = 3

Y = (3/8)3³ = (3/8)27 = 81 / 8

Final answer: 81 / 8

<h3>What does the Empirical Rule state?</h3>

It states that, for a normally distributed random variable:

  • Approximately 68% of the measures are within 1 standard deviation of the mean.
  • Approximately 95% of the measures are within 2 standard deviations of  the mean.
  • Approximately 99.7% of the measures are within 3 standard deviations of the mean.
